当前位置:首页python > 正文

程序员爸爸教儿子学Python:少儿编程入门系列(第十三篇)——Python的数据类型大揭秘!整型、实型、字符串、布尔,谁才是你的编程好伙伴?

作者:野牛程序员:2025-02-21 14:34:18python阅读 2005
程序员爸爸教儿子学Python:少儿编程入门系列(第十三篇)——Python的数据类型大揭秘!整型、实型、字符串、布尔,谁才是你的编程好伙伴?

大家好!👨‍💻今天我们要聊聊Python中的数据类型。别担心,程序员爸爸保证今天会让你觉得它们比你想象的要简单有趣得多!你知道吗?编程就像是跟电脑玩游戏,而在这个游戏里,我们有各种各样的“装备”。这些“装备”就是我们所说的数据类型!🎮

每种数据类型都有它独特的作用,就像你在玩游戏时有武器道具护甲,每个装备帮助你完成不同的任务。而今天,我们就要把Python里的常见数据类型介绍给你,让你在编程的世界里,像拿着不同的装备一样游刃有余!💥


二、数据类型的超级英雄——你需要哪一位小伙伴?

  1. 整型(int)—— 数字世界的战士 🥷

整型,顾名思义,就是“整数”的意思。它就像是一个战士,专门处理没有小数点的数字。比如:1、2、10、100,它们都是整型数字。在编程中,整型战士负责计算和比较,帮助你解决各种整数问题。

示例

age = 10  # 年龄是整数
  1. 实型(float)—— 数字世界的魔法师 🔮

实型就是带有小数点的数字,也叫“浮点数”。它就像魔法师一样,能处理带小数的数字,帮助你进行精确的计算。例如:3.14、0.99、100.0,它们都是实型的数字。数学计算里,实型是处理那些需要小数点精度的数字的好帮手!

示例

pi = 3.14  # 近似值,圆周率
  1. 字符串(str)—— 编程世界里的“文字游戏” 📚

字符串是由字母数字符号等组成的“文字”。它就像是编程里的聊天工具,可以用来存储和操作文字信息。比如:名字、地址、书名,都是字符串。你可以把它们放在引号里面(单引号或双引号都可以)。

示例

name = "小明"  # 存储名字
greeting = '你好,世界!'  # 存储一句问候语
  1. 布尔(bool)—— 是与非的“真理之剑” ⚔️

布尔类型就是True(真)和False(假)。它是程序中的“判断神器”,用来表示真假。例如:你是否在线?是否答对了问题?这类问题的答案就只有两种可能,TrueFalse。布尔类型帮助我们在编程中进行判断和决策。

示例

is_sunny = True  # 今天是晴天吗?是的,True!
is_raining = False  # 今天下雨吗?没有,False!

三、数据类型的“能力”——每种类型都能做什么?

  1. 整型(int)

    • 能做加法、减法、乘法、除法!它是数值计算的超级英雄。

    • 示例

a = 10
b = 5
total = a + b  # 总和是15

实型(float)

  • 能处理更精细的数字计算,尤其是带小数的数值。

  • 示例

price = 19.99  # 商品价格
tax = price * 0.05  # 税费

字符串(str)

  • 可以组合、切割、连接文字。就像你可以拼接一个长句子或者提取特定的字母!

  • 示例

first_name = "小"
last_name = "明"
full_name = first_name + last_name  # 小明

布尔(bool)

  • 用来判断“对”或“错”。它帮助我们控制程序的流程。

  • 示例

is_approved = True  # 用户是否通过了审批
if is_approved:
    print("通过了审批!")
else:
    print("没有通过审批!")

四、总结——这些数据类型,你都记住了吗?

今天,我们一起了解了Python中常见的数据类型:整型(int)、实型(float)、字符串(str)和布尔(bool)。它们就像你编程世界里的好伙伴,每个类型都能帮助你解决不同的问题!

  • 整型负责整数的计算,实型负责带小数点的精细计算,字符串负责文字、文字的拼接,而布尔则帮助你做判断和决策。

  • 每种数据类型都有它的独特能力,掌握它们,你就能编写更强大的代码!🚀


下次,程序员爸爸继续带你深入探讨更多Python的编程技巧,带着你一起实现更多有趣的编程项目!准备好了吗?继续跟着爸爸学编程,未来的编程小天才,等你来挑战!🎮💪


野牛程序员教少儿编程与信息学奥赛-微信|电话:15892516892
野牛程序员教少儿编程与信息学竞赛-微信|电话:15892516892
  • 程序员爸爸教儿子学Python:少儿编程入门系列(第十三篇)——Python的数据类型大揭秘!整型、实型、字符串、布尔,谁才是你的编程好伙伴?
  • 相关推荐

    最新推荐

    热门点击